Gisborne, on New Zealand’s East Coast, is renowned for producing high-quality strong wool, ideal for carpets and upholstery. Its temperate climate, lush pastures, and sustainable farming practices create perfect conditions for raising sheep that yield durable, coarse fibers. Local farmers combine multi-generational expertise with modern innovation through companies like Wisewool, ensuring Gisborne remains a global leader in strong wool, meeting the demands of eco-conscious markets.
